Battery

The easiest way to fix the battery on your key fob is to replace it. The device uses a small coin-shaped 3V battery (CR2032 or CR2025) that is usually easy to find in general stores as well as home improvement shops as well as some auto parts stores. Make sure to use a new battery. Old batteries can cause damage to the circuit boards and cease to be useful.

You'll need to start by opening the fob. It may be tight, but with the help of a flat screwdriver, you should be able separate the halves. Attach the screwdriver to the seams on both sides of the fob, and lift the clips that hold it in place. They can easily break so be cautious and work slowly.

Interference

The key fob has a tiny transmitter to send a radio signal of a short range to a receiver inside your vehicle. Its purpose it to allow your vehicle to recognize the key fob, unlock its doors as you approach it and start when you push the ignition button.

Interference can occasionally interfere with communication. If you charge your second-generation Apple Pencil while holding the fob (via iGeneration) it could block you from unlocking your vehicle.

Other electronic devices operating at the same frequency can also interfere with the fob's signal. Garage door openers, or tire pressure monitoring devices can also be affected.
